I added an 8Gb card that I can see through Garmin Express, but it still won't let me load the North American map update saying insufficient memory. Is there someway to get this to work?
8Gb should be ample so not sure why it's not working. I assume the card is empty and formatted FAT32?
If so try removing the card and run Express to update the map, only insert the card when Express asks for it.
Also which device do you have? Express can't use a card in some devices. See here
